I am running into an odd error and I am hoping someone can help or has run into this. I have a 5 burner stove-top and the center burner (Large one) is having an issue lighting the burner with the electronic starter. I have taken the gas distributor apart and gave it a good cleaning and now if I hold a flame to it, it will light fully. The issue is when I use the spark ignitor, it won't start the burner (I do see a spark) but then the clock on the stove goes to a "0" display and resets to blinking 12:00 after 5-7 seconds. I believe it may be a grounding issue with the center ignitor as it doesn't do this with any of the other burners and they also light fine. I have done a bit of research but I haven't found this exact error. I am hoping your forums will save the day. Thanks for your time.
